The find was made while demolishing a house. The Belgian authorities are now searching for the rightful owner of the treasure. The gold was found in a wall.

The construction worker who made the discovery drilled through the wall to uncover the cache. The find has sparked interest and curiosity. The BBC is running a quiz about the location of the discovery.
